🖥️ Multi window support

Because you can do so much inside Routine — from managing your tasks, scheduling meetings, maintaining your team knowledge base, tracking projects and more —, it can sometimes feel like you need to navigate a lot to switch context.

Routine now support multiple windows, allowing you to open as many windows and contexts as you want.

You can either open new windows by clicking the main Routine menu in your operating system bar (at the top on macOS) or pressing CMD/CTRL+SHIFT+N. Even more, you can press OPT/ALT when performing an action in Routine to open it in a new window e.g OPT/ALT while double clicking a task will open it in a new window.

Open as many windows as you want to work across contexts.

Note that we will soon introduce tabs to further split context inside a single window.

🤝 Meeting recording

In addition to making meeting recording more reliable across a variety of operating systems, a few new features are making meeting recording easier to do and harder to forget.

First, a new dedicated Settings screen has been introduced:

Control all aspects of your meetings: auto start, meeting detection, prompt etc.

From there, you can now define exactly the prompt that is used. As a result, you could tell Routine to save the transcript itself instead of summarizing, or summarizing them in a way that best fits your workflow.

We also added a /meet command to allow taking notes anywhere. This is particularly useful for taking meeting notes in your team, either in pages, or in a database of meeting notes for example.

/meet to record meetings in any workspace.

Finally, because Routine does not involve a bot joining your meetings automatically, it is easy to forget to launch recording.

Luckily, Routine now detects you joining a meeting (Google Meet, Slack Huddle, Zoom, Microsoft Teams and more) and offers you to record it.

Be notified whenever you join a call to record it.

💽 Databases

Databases have been improved:

  • Creating an object from a filtered view applies the filters to the new object

  • Text properties can now span multiple lines

  • You can now filter by is empty/is not empty

  • Databases can be pinned to the menu

🗒️ Notes

The note editor has also been improved:

  • If you type [[ to create a reference, you will be invited to create a new object of any type in your system

  • We have made it easier to drop a file in the notes, even if those are empty

  • You can now press SHIFT+ENTER in any text block to insert a new line

  • Databases can now be referenced e.g try [[Label
